Articles of 亚马逊 EC2

如何使用随机密码为Windows创build新的公共AMI?

我试图做一个Windows 2008 AMI,这是一个很好的干净的64位启动包(IIS,SQLexpression式,ASP.NET MVC等…)我想使它成为一个公开的AMI。 存在这个问题。 我可以从我的形象AMI是没有问题的。 但我不能看到得到新的实例来生成自己的密码..结果是,我有一个新的实例,与我的密码很好。 那么,让我的EBS支持的Instances转换成一个AMI,在新实例启动时自动生成密码的过程是什么? 提前致谢。

ec2实例 – 可以安全地更改/ etc / hostname吗?

我有几个独立的ec2实例(分段和生产)。 他们不以任何方式相互交谈。 修改/etc/hostname是否安全,以便更清楚地了解您login的实例?

在通过/ etc / fstab进行绑定之前创build目录

我在/ etc / fstab中有这一行: /mnt/tmp /tmp none bind,nobootwait 然而,在EC2上,/ mnt在重新启动时可能会丢失,导致挂载由于不存在/ mnt / tmp而失败。 那么有没有办法显式创build这个目录?

写权限通过filezilla sftp拒绝/ var / www / html

好吧,我几乎是全新的Linux和Apacheconfiguration。 我的问题是我有Apache显示默认页面,但是当我尝试通过sFTP访问它告诉我,当写入/ var / www / html写入权限被拒绝。 我可以通过fileZillalogin到服务器。 当我使用命令ls -l / var |时 grep www(我认为这是你如何检查权限),并返回“drwxr-xr-x 6 root root 4096 Jul 15 7:18 www”。 我一直在阅读,显然www数据应该是根源,但我不知道。 我正在通过.pem文件通过ec2用户访问。 我想我应该把我的用户添加到负责HTML文件夹的组,但它看起来像它的根,所以我只是不知道什么是错的。 关于如何解决这个问题的任何想法? 最好安全。 编辑 我可以使用相同的设置写入/ home / ec2-user目录。 所以我猜我只需要添加ec2用户到某个组? 我没有一个名为万维网数据像一些build议我应该听起来像给ec2用户root权限是不好的build议。 可能是错的。

磁盘空间不断填满EC2实例,没有明显的文件/目录

如何使用os显示6.5G,但在文件/目录中只能看到3.6G? 在Amazon Linux AMI上以root用户身份运行(看起来像Centos),大量可用的内存,没有交换,没有明显的文件描述符问题。 我唯一能想到的就是一个日志文件,在应用程序附加到它的时候被删除了。 磁盘空间使用量正在缓慢但持续上升,达到最高容量(约1k / min,时间非常短) 任何解释? 解? du – 最大深度= 1 -h / 1.2G / usr 4.0K / cgroup 22M / lib64 11M / sbin 19M /等 52K / dev 2.1G / var 4.0K /媒体 0 / sys 4.0K / selinux du:无法访问/proc/14024/task/14024/fd/4': No such file or directory du: cannot access<br/> / proc […]

在AWS EC2中,SSD存储的性能是否像磁盘一样小?

我有一个磁盘EBS卷8GB t1.micro实例,因为它是一个LAMP环境的根磁盘。 我以为我将升级到t2.micro与8GB的通用SSD量。 不过,我读到磁存储器有100 IOPS,SSD有3 *尺寸,所以只有24 IOPS。 我是否理解,任何小于33GB的SSD容量都会比旧的磁盘容量慢一些? 更新: 来自Amazon的报价:“通用型(SSD)卷types具有卷X 3的基准IOPS,并且可以在30分钟内高达3000 IOPS。 基准是什么意思? 那30分钟怎么算了? 我的8GB固态硬盘能够在每小时/每天/每月的30分钟内达到3000 IOPS吗?

什么是EC2最佳实践?

关于这个主题的文档很less。 例如,本页中描述的EBS初始化是在EC2上运行数据库的重要的第一步: http://docs.amazonwebservices.com/AWSEC2/latest/DeveloperGuide/index.html?instance-storage.html 我发现这个页面埋在了Amazon Developer Guide中。 我想他们称之为Sysad指南“开发者指南”。 我还有其他问题,例如:你应该如何备份数据库? 在另一个EC2实例上安装备用数据库? 或者使用EBS-S3备份function?

在EC2上使用MySQL提供高可用性和故障转移

我希望有一个高可用性的MySQL系统,在Amazon EC2实例上运行自动故障转移。 解决这个问题的标准方法是Heartbeat + DRBD问题,但是我发现很多post提示DRBD在EC2上不起作用,尽pipe没有人确切地说明了为什么。 显然,在虚拟化环境中,连续的心跳或不同的networking是不可能的。 让不同的服务器处于不同的可用区域也是一件好事,但是我们遇到了一个非常棘手的问题 。 什么是人们对在“云”中拥有高运行时间解决scheme的看法? 注意:这个问题是在RDS发布之前被问及的,这个问题对于今天的现代IT专业人士来说是一个很好的自动答案。 🙂

如何将我的公钥发送到EC2服务器?

我需要发送一个公钥到EC2,而不使用ec2- * api命令,我不能。 我已经尝试了scp和ssh-copy-id,但是booth不能使用-i参数来使用密钥对进行连接。 ssh-copy-id -i参数是要发送的文件(公共密钥)。 我可以做什么来上传?

EC2上神秘的交换使用

我们正在进行一个项目,把基础架构从一个协同工作环境转移到亚马逊EC2,我们注意到我们的设置中存在一些奇怪的内存特征。 我们注意到,在我们的EC2实例中,“top”将显示使用大量交换空间的进程 – 事实上,远远大于可用交换的数量,你把它全部加起来)比可用磁盘更多。 以下是一个顶部输出示例: Mem: 7136868k total, 5272300k used, 1864568k free, 256876k buffers Swap: 1048572k total, 0k used, 1048572k free, 2526504k cached PID USER PR NI VIRT RES SHR S %CPU %MEM TIME+ SWAP COMMAND 4121 jboss 20 0 5913m 603m 14m S 0.7 8.7 3:59.90 5.2g java 22730 root 20 0 2394m 4012 […]